Property businesses have specific needs. For example, they are strongly affected by capital gains tax (CGT) and changes to CGT policy can fundamentally alter the viability of a business. Similarly, they often need support with planning around stamp duty land tax (SDLT), capital allowances, inheritance tax and allowable expenses. Handled carefully, it is possible to reduce the impact of the above, and more, to increase the overall profitability of your property business.

Property tax

Property tax is a complex and constantly changing subject, made more difficult by obscure legislation. Given widespread property ownership in the UK, tax issues can have significant consequences for many individuals and they also have a big impact on the many businesses related to the property industry.

 

As such, effective tax planning is a serious challenge for anybody investing in property, or developing or managing properties because there is no standard solution to minimise tax. Instead, a bespoke strategy is required to match expectations with achievable goals.

 

Estate agents, architects and more

As well as property owners and developers our property tax team specialise in advising estate agents, surveyors, architects and large construction companies.

 

For estate agents, that might mean managing payroll across multiple branches, including commission calculations and administration. Architects and construction firms, meanwhile, might want advice on making claims for research and development (R&D) tax relief.
